Dating Confidence Reset: Practical Steps To Feel Grounded

Start by clarifying what you want. Decide whether you are looking for casual conversation, new friends, or a potential partner, then write down one clear, short goal for your next month of dating. A simple outcome—like going on two video dates, having three meaningful conversations, or pausing your search—gives your actions direction and protects your energy.

Set realistic expectations. Remind yourself that most conversations won’t turn into relationships, and that’s normal. Treat early chats as information-gathering—ways to learn about other people and practice being yourself—rather than as pass/fail tests of your worth.

Pace conversations with intention. Match the rhythm of messages to how interested and available both people seem. Allow time between replies when needed, and lean toward quality over speed: a thoughtful message once a day beats rushed back-and-forth that feels hollow.

Choose matches more thoughtfully. Scan profiles for two or three specific signals that matter to you (values, hobbies you care about, or lifestyle basics) before investing time. This reduces wasted effort and makes it easier to move on when someone clearly isn’t compatible.

Notice small progress and protect your mood. Keep a short list of wins—helpful conversations, better messages you wrote, or clear boundaries you held. Celebrate these to counter the “numbers game” mindset that treats messages and matches as scores. Take breaks when scrolling or replies feel draining; stepping away is a strength, not a failure.

Keep your standards, but be kind to yourself. Hold boundaries that keep you safe and respected, while allowing curiosity to guide low-stakes conversations. If rejection happens, name one thing you learned and one self-care action to ground you before jumping back in.

Finally, treat dating as practice. With clearer goals, gentler pacing, and a focus on meaningful signals, you’ll feel steadier and more in control—no dramatic changes required, just small, sustainable shifts that protect your confidence and time on Mingle2.
